Sous-Lieutenant Marcel Merle ECN1/13
Can anyone give me details of his two victories with ECN/13, or indeed any victories by this squadron? I assumed the night campaign was so brief in 1940 that combat was rare. I believe that Andre Boursain claimed a victory, date u/k but did it claim more?
Merle made a probable claim over a Blenheim in November in 1940 while with GCII/7 but I am not aware of others. regards Keith |

Re: Sous-Lieutenant Marcel Merle ECN1/13
Hello
S/L Merle 19/05/40ay Claim =1 He.111 (shared with S/C Lenoir,S/C Post/Adj.Boutillon + Adj.Guichard/Sgt.Bocquet (ECN 4/13) S/L Boursain 21/05/40ay Claim =1 Do.17 (shared with Sgt.Jobart/S/C Post/Adj.Boutillon+Lt.Escoffier(GC.II/1)+S/C Tain(GC.II/9) Michel |

Re: Sous-Lieutenant Marcel Merle ECN1/13
Sorry for the icones!! bad maneuver!!
Corrections and additions S/Lt .Boursain 18/05/40=1 He.111 prob. (shared with Sgt.Jobart) S/Lt Merle 18/05/40=1 He.111 (shared with Cne.Treillard/Adju.Seghi/Sgt.Sannier/S/C Post+S/Lt Sauvage/Sgt.Simon (ECN 1/16) Michel |

Re: Sous-Lieutenant Marcel Merle ECN1/13
AFAIK there was no night air fight over France in May-June 1940. The Potez of ECN were engaged in day patrols when they met German bombers and claimed victories.
